包括client、tracker server和storage server。
上傳:
1、storage server 定時向 tracker server 上傳狀態資訊
2、client 上傳鏈結請求到storage server
3、tracker server查詢可用 storage
4、tracker server返回給客戶端可用的storage的ip和埠
5、client 上傳檔案到 storage server
6、storage server生成 file_id
7、storage server 將上傳內容寫入磁碟
8、storage server 返回 file_id (包含路徑資訊和檔名)給client
9、client 儲存檔案資訊
1、storage server 定時向 tracker server 上傳狀態資訊
3、tracker server查詢可用 storage
4、tracker server返回給客戶端可用的storage的ip和埠
5、傳送file_id(包含組名、路徑、檔名)到storage server
6、storage server根據file_id查詢檔案
7、storage server返回file_content給client
kafka之二 檔案儲存
儲存分為以下4個層次步驟 1.1 topic 的儲存 kafka broker設定server.properties檔案配置 引數log.dirs log message 日誌儲存在此目錄下 比如建設乙個topic名稱為kafka test,partitions為3 則在 log message檔案...
android面試 4 檔案儲存
1.sharepreference?sharedpreferences類,它是乙個輕量級的儲存類,特別適合用於儲存軟體配置引數。sharedpreferences儲存資料,其背後是用xml檔案存放資料,檔案存放在 data data shared prefs目錄下 乙個簡單的儲存 如下 shared...
RocketMQ 筆記2 檔案儲存
defaultmessagestore儲存操作類 private final commitlog commitlog private final concurrentmap consumequeuetable private final flushconsumequeueservice flushc...